1. Energy renovation is not a checklist — it’s a system
Many owners approach energy upgrades as isolated actions, such as:
- replacing windows,
- adding insulation,
- changing HVAC equipment.
In reality, energy renovation works as a complex, integrated system. The effectiveness — and cost-efficiency — of each intervention depends on how well it integrates with the others. For example, installing a high-end heat pump in an uninsulated building will lead to energy waste and high operating costs. A technically sound renovation starts with a comprehensive evaluation of the building’s shell, not just the products.
2. What truly affects renovation cost in Crete
Several factors significantly influence the total cost of an energy renovation project on our island:
• Building age and construction type Older properties in Chania often require additional preparatory work to address:
- thermal bridges in structural elements,
- moisture control and salt-air corrosion,
- outdated electrical or mechanical systems that require full replacement.
• Climate conditions Crete’s Mediterranean climate demands specific solutions that handle high solar exposure, humidity, and extreme cooling loads during the summer. This affects the choice of materials, such as reflective coatings and the precise sizing of cooling systems.
• Level of intervention There is a major cost difference between partial upgrades and a comprehensive energy renovation (envelope, systems, and automation). The latter often costs more upfront but delivers far higher long-term savings and a faster payback period.
3. High-impact interventions (where money matters most)
From a technical standpoint, the most cost-effective upgrades usually include:
- Thermal insulation: Ideally external thermal facade to eliminate heat loss.
- High-performance windows: Using energy-efficient glass and shading systems.
- Efficient HVAC systems: Proper zoning ensures you only heat or cool the spaces you use.
- Energy management (BMS): Smart automation solutions to monitor and optimize consumption.
Renewable energy systems, such as photovoltaics, deliver real value only when the building envelope is already optimized. Otherwise, you are simply producing energy to cover the losses of an inefficient building.
4. The hidden cost of “cheap” solutions
One of the most expensive mistakes in energy renovation is choosing solutions based solely on price.
Common consequences include:
- undersized or oversized systems,
- poor installation quality,
- minimal real energy savings.
In technical terms, this results in low return on investment (ROI) and reduced system lifespan.
5. Budgeting correctly: what to expect
While costs vary widely, a realistic approach includes:
- technical assessment before pricing,
- phased planning if budget is limited,
- clear distinction between cost and value.
Energy renovation should be evaluated over 10–20 years, not by initial expense alone.

6. Why technical supervision is critical
Energy renovation is not a DIY task. It requires:
- Engineering supervision: For precise design and performance certification.
- System integration: Ensuring different subcontractors don’t compromise each other’s work.
- Compliance: Meeting the strict standards of KENAK and subsidy programs.
